1. (U) The Adana Chapter of Turkey's Human Rights Association
lead a protest at the US Consuate in Adana on Friday, January
20, 2006 at 12:15 pm. There were aproximately 40 attendees and
the protest lasted twenty minutes. A representative made a
statement protesting the conditions of the prisoners in
Guantanamo Bay who are currently on a hunger strike. While it
was not presented in their press announcement, signs displayed
in the protest also criticized US policy vis-a-vie Iran. There
were no arrests or injuries and the Turkish Jandarma deployed in
more than sufficient numbers to contain the protesters. The
Consulate's SD Team also monitored the demonstration.
